It seems like seven million years ago that we saw the teaser trailer for Beyond Good & Evil 2 and since then, we've heard next to nothing about its development.
Well, we've heard a whole lot of rumors about how the game was no longer in existence, that Ubisoft had already scratched the project and moved on to something else. This speculation returned a few days ago, when it was thought that Michael Ancel (creator of Rayman and said to be working on BG&E2) had left the company, thereby taking any hopes of an anxiously anticipated sequel with him. But Ubisoft has confirmed to Eurogamer that "there are no changes on the horizon" and that "yes," BG&E2 is indeed still in development. Perhaps this means we'll see more at E3; it's long past time that we get a glimpse of the game that debuted at Ubidays 2008, and while they're at it, maybe they could give us an update on I Am Alive . Whatever happened to that one? We're certain we'll see something on Assassin's Creed: Brotherhood at the show but Ubisoft has other potential gems in the hopper, and there are quite a few fans of the original BG&E out there… They've been waiting not so patiently.
If you're not familiar, it was one of the more well-received action/adventure games on the PS2 and it managed to generate a huge cult following. It's not revered with the big boys but Jade fans will defend her and her weird-lookin' buddies to the death.
